Abstract

The invention discloses an electric vehicle trailer device, which comprises a trailer seat for bearing the front wheel of a fault electric vehicle, wherein a steering table is arranged on one side of the trailer seat in a penetrating manner, steering wheels are arranged in the middle of the lower part of the steering table, and two rear wheels are symmetrically arranged below the other side of the trailer seat; a bogie is arranged above the steering table, and an adjustable handlebar supporting structure is arranged on the bogie. Has the advantages that: firstly, pushing a front wheel of a fault electric vehicle onto a trailer plate, stopping the trailer plate above a steering table, adjusting the position of a handlebar supporting part, clamping and matching the handlebar supporting part with the handlebar of the fault electric vehicle for positioning, namely stably supporting the fault electric vehicle and protecting a wheel rim and the handlebar of the vehicle; the front wheel and the handlebar of the electric vehicle with the fault are positioned on the device, so that the vehicle can be transported, and the steering platform can be steered after being matched with the steering wheel in the transporting process, so that the operation is convenient and fast, and the transportation is convenient; the electric vehicle with the fault can be transported by manpower, and the electric vehicle is convenient to use at a position where the transport vehicle cannot reach.

Background
As the amount of the two-wheeled electric vehicle increases, the number of accidents occurring during the driving of the vehicle also increases. The most common faults during vehicle driving are tire burst and axle breakage, especially for front wheels. When the front wheel of the vehicle is punctured or broken, the front wheel cannot provide running support, and after the vehicle is punctured, if the vehicle is pushed forcibly, the rim is possibly damaged to influence the subsequent use of the vehicle; if the axle is broken, the front wheels of the vehicle can not move, and the vehicle can only be consigned by means of a transport vehicle, so that the vehicle is difficult to transport by manpower. Based on this, the applicant proposes a trailer device which is convenient to use and can protect the vehicle.

Detailed Description

Referring to fig. 1-7, the present invention provides an electric vehicle trailer device, including a trailer seat 1 for bearing front wheels of a failed electric vehicle, wherein a steering table 8 is installed on one side of the trailer seat 1 in a penetrating manner, a steering wheel 9 is arranged in the middle of the lower part of the steering table 8, and two rear wheels 2 are symmetrically arranged below the other side of the trailer seat 1; bogie 7 is provided with above the bogie 8, install adjustable handlebar bearing structure on bogie 7, lift or push up behind trailer seat 1 with the front wheel of trouble vehicle, make it correspond with bogie 8 position, and then adjust adjustable handlebar bearing structure, the handlebar of fixed trouble vehicle, the trouble vehicle is the state of standing this moment, three-wheel bearing structure through a directive wheel 9 and two rear wheels 2 constitution, can prevent that the trouble vehicle from empting, and through handlebar or adjustable handlebar bearing structure who rotates the trouble vehicle, can drive bogie 8 and directive wheel 9 rotation, make things convenient for turning to of trouble vehicle, consequently can be behind fixed trouble vehicle, realize the removal of trouble vehicle by single promotion trailer device.
As an optional embodiment, the adjustable handlebar supporting structure comprises an adjusting frame 6 and a handlebar supporting part 4, the bottom end of the adjusting frame 6 is fixedly connected with the top end of the bogie 7, the handlebar supporting part 4 is sleeved outside the adjusting frame 6, and a positioning structure is arranged between the adjusting frame 6 and the handlebar supporting part; the adjusting frame 6 is a straight rod arranged at the top end of the bogie 7, the adjusting frame 6 is arranged obliquely upwards, the oblique direction is a position deviated to the middle point of the connecting line of the two rear wheels 2, the included angle between the adjusting frame 6 and a vertical plane is 5-15 degrees, the handlebar supporting part 4 is moved along the adjusting frame 6, and electric vehicles with different handlebar heights can be matched, so that the applicability is improved;
the surface of the adjusting frame 6 is radially and equidistantly formed with a plurality of fixing holes, the handlebar supporting part 4 is provided with positioning pins 5 matched with the fixing holes, the matching position of the handlebar supporting part 4 and the adjusting frame 6 is adjusted, and then the handlebar supporting part 4 can be fixed through matching of the positioning pins 5 and different fixing holes, so that the handlebar supporting part is suitable for the handlebar heights of different vehicles, the handlebar supporting part 4 can be firstly placed to the lowest position of the adjusting frame 6 before the handlebar is fixed, and the handlebar supporting part 4 slides from bottom to top after the vehicle is positioned, so that the handlebar supporting part is clamped and matched with the handlebar of a fault vehicle;
the handlebar supporting part 4 comprises an adjusting sleeve 41 sleeved outside the adjusting frame 6, and the adjusting sleeve 41 is in sliding fit with the adjusting frame 6 and can slide along the radial direction of the adjusting frame 6; a supporting frame 43 is arranged on one side of the adjusting sleeve 41 facing the rear wheel 2, a handlebar clamping part 44 for clamping a faulty electric vehicle handlebar is arranged on the supporting frame 43, and two ends of the faulty electric vehicle handlebar can be clamped on the two handlebar clamping parts 44, so that the faulty electric vehicle handlebar is prevented from rotating, and the faulty electric vehicle handlebar and the front wheel are fixed;
the support frame 43 is of a handlebar-imitated structure, and after the structure is set, after the handlebar of the fault vehicle is matched and positioned with the handlebar clamping part 44, a space for placing a vehicle head can be reserved, the vehicle head is protected, and meanwhile, the handlebar of the fault vehicle can be conveniently positioned, and the two handlebar clamping parts 44 are arranged and symmetrically distributed above two ends of the support frame 43; when a fault vehicle is fixed, firstly, the adjusting sleeve 41 is moved to the lowest position of the adjusting frame 6, then the front wheel part of the fault vehicle is lifted up to the trailer seat 1, the distance between the handle bar of the fault vehicle and the adjusting frame 6 is adjusted, then the adjusting sleeve 41 is moved upwards along the adjusting frame 6 until the handle bar clamping part 44 is clamped with the handle bar of the fault vehicle, and the handle bar of the fault vehicle can be fixed by matching the positioning pin 5 with the fixing hole; the handlebar clamping portion 44 is vertically arranged above the supporting frame 43, and a clamping groove for clamping a handlebar is formed in the middle of the top of the handlebar clamping portion 44;
the bogie 7 is of an inverted V-shaped structure, the lower end of the bogie is fixedly connected with the upper end of the steering table 8, and after the bogie 7 is of the structure, a space matched with the movement of front wheels can be reserved so as to adjust the positions of the front wheels;
a wheel positioning groove 8a is formed in the middle of the top of the steering table 8, the bottom of the wheel positioning groove 8a is a concave arc surface, the wheel positioning groove 8a is a rectangular groove, and a front wheel is clamped into the wheel positioning groove 8a after being matched with the steering table 8 and can be placed to shake to a certain extent;
the trailer seat 1 comprises a seat plate 11, wherein a boarding plate 3 is arranged on the seat plate 11, a limiting groove 12 matched with the boarding plate 3 for positioning is arranged in the middle of the seat plate 11, and a boarding clamping groove 13 matched with the boarding plate 3 for clamping is formed in the edge of one side of the top of the seat plate 11; the boarding board 3 comprises a board body 31 and a clamping belt 32, the board body 31 is a rectangular board, the clamping belt 32 is arranged at the edge of the board body 31 and is perpendicular to the board body 31, and the clamping belt 32 is respectively matched and inserted with the limiting groove 12 and the boarding clamping groove 13; under daily state, boarding board 3 and the cooperation of pegging graft of trailer seat 1 fix at the top surface of trailer seat 1, when needing the transportation trouble vehicle, can dismantle boarding board 3 to with the cooperation of boarding draw-in groove 13, boarding board 3 can form the slope at the afterbody of trailer seat 1 this moment, in order to make things convenient for the trouble vehicle to remove to trailer seat 1 top.
By adopting the structure, the front wheel of the electric vehicle with the fault is pushed onto the trailer plate and is stopped above the steering table 8, and the position of the handlebar supporting part 4 is adjusted to be clamped, matched and positioned with the handlebar of the electric vehicle with the fault, so that the vehicle with the fault can be stably supported, and the rim and the handlebar of the vehicle are protected; the front wheel and the handlebar of the electric vehicle with the fault are positioned on the device, so that the vehicle can be transported, and the steering table 8 can be steered after being matched with the steering wheel 9 in the transporting process, so that the operation is convenient and fast, and the transportation is convenient; the electric vehicle with the fault can be transported by manpower, and the electric vehicle is convenient to use at a position where the transport vehicle cannot reach.
